Early Beginnings: The Origin of Cinnamon

Cinnamon, derived from the inner bark of trees belonging to the genus Cinnamomum, has been prized for its aromatic and medicinal properties since ancient times. Originating in regions like Sri Lanka (Ceylon cinnamon) and China (Cassia cinnamon), this spice quickly became a valuable commodity traded along ancient spice routes. Its use spread across civilizations, from Egypt and Rome to medieval Europe and beyond, where it was esteemed for its rarity and versatility in both savory and sweet dishes.

The key ingredients needed to make cinnamon toast bread.

Creating delicious cinnamon toast bread requires a few key ingredients that come together to form a delightful blend of flavors and textures. Whether you’re making it from scratch at home or exploring variations at a bakery, here are the essential ingredients you’ll need:

Key Ingredients 

  1. Bread: Choose a sturdy, flavorful bread as the base for your cinnamon toast. Popular choices include:

    • White Bread: Provides a soft texture that crisps up nicely when toasted, allowing the cinnamon sugar mixture to adhere well.
    • Whole Wheat Bread: Adds a nutty flavor and extra fiber, perfect for those looking for a healthier option.

    • Sourdough: Offers a tangy flavor that complements the sweetness of cinnamon sugar.

  2. Butter: Butter is essential for spreading on the bread before adding the cinnamon sugar mixture. It adds richness and helps the cinnamon sugar adhere to the bread during toasting.

  3. Cinnamon: Ground cinnamon is the star ingredient that gives cinnamon toast bread its distinctive flavor and aroma. Use high-quality cinnamon for the best results.

  4. Sugar: Granulated sugar or powdered sugar is mixed with cinnamon to create the sweet, spicy coating that transforms ordinary toast into cinnamon toast bread.
    Adjust the sugar-to-cinnamon ratio based on your preference for sweetness.

  5. Optional Ingredients:

    • Vanilla Extract: Adds a hint of sweetness and depth of flavor to the cinnamon sugar mixture.

    • Nutmeg or Allspice: Enhances the complexity of the spice mix with their warm, aromatic notes.

    • Honey or Maple Syrup: Drizzle over the toast for added sweetness and a glossy finish after toasting.

Making Cinnamon Toast Bread

Instructions:

  1. Prepare the Bread:

    • Slice the bread into desired thickness, typically ½ to 1 inch thick slices.

    • Toast the bread lightly in a toaster or under a broiler until it is slightly crisp but not fully browned.

  2. Mix the Cinnamon Sugar:
    • In a small bowl, combine 1/4 cup of granulated sugar with 1-2 tablespoons of ground cinnamon (adjust to taste).

    • Optional: Add a dash of nutmeg or allspice for additional flavor complexity.

  3. Spread Butter and Cinnamon Sugar:

    • Spread a thin layer of butter evenly over each slice of toasted bread while it’s still warm.

    • Sprinkle the cinnamon sugar mixture generously over the buttered bread, ensuring an even coating.

  4. Toast Again:

    • Place the buttered and sugared bread slices on a baking sheet.

    • Toast under a broiler or in a toaster oven until the cinnamon sugar mixture melts and caramelizes slightly. Watch carefully to prevent burning.

  5. Serve and Enjoy:

    • Remove from heat and let cool slightly before serving.
    • Optionally, drizzle with honey or maple syrup for extra sweetness.

With these key ingredients and simple steps, you can create a delicious batch of cinnamon toast bread that’s perfect for breakfast, a snack, or even dessert. Experiment with different bread types and spice ratios to find your preferred flavor profile.
